2 deputies assaulted, 1 threatened over the weekend.

March 14, 2016

servpro_springstead_022616LUDINGTON — Three suspects were arrested for separate assault-related incidents of Mason County Sheriff’s deputies over the weekend.

The first incident resulted in the arrest of an 18-year-old Ludington man for resisting and opposing a police officer following a 911 call reporting a disturbance inside the Ludington Public Library Saturday, March 12, at 12:28 p.m.

A Mason County Sheriff’s deputy, who was assisting the Ludington Police Department at the scene, located the man in the library parking lot arguing with another man, according to Mason County Sheriff Kim Cole. “When approached by the deputy, the subject reportedly raised his fists and threatened the deputy with physical violence,” Cole said.

The second incident, which was Saturday at 6:32 p.m., resulted in the arrest of a 56-year-old Ludington man for felonious assault of an officer after he punched a deputy in the face, injuring his mouth, at Crosswinds Beach in the City of Ludington. The original call was an assist to DNR conservation officers for the arrest of a reported intoxicated kayaker causing a disturbance with fishermen off the north Ludington breakwall, said Cole. The DNR attempted contact with the suspect, however he paddled away to the Crosswinds Beach on the south side of the Ludington channel. An MCSO deputy made contact with the kayaker and attempted to detain him at the request of the DNR. The man then reportedly punched the deputy in the face. The subject was eventually tased by the deputy and taken into custody. Related story here

Finally, a 60-year-old Ludington man was arrested Sunday, March 13, at 9:10 p.m. at Spectrum Health/Ludington Hospital for assaulting a police officer after he allegedly spit on a deputy’s face. The deputy had been dispatched to the ER to assist with an intoxicated patient who was reportedly threatening staff.
